logo

Output 09df39e523f547d82d0a629f72be444715157cfb34ac2f8e65b5a65ee15dba26:1

value
3375340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77c494276a46b070a0a3d86ba8147e067328f3b7 OP_EQUAL
address
3CcHpuD15yM4ebcsgwLYurQvDxcrcKrQeC
transaction
09df39e523f547d82d0a629f72be444715157cfb34ac2f8e65b5a65ee15dba26